Defining terms precisely is an essential skill in effective communication, especially in academic and professional settings. When we define terms clearly, we ensure that everyone involved in a discussion understands the concepts being addressed.

A definition is a statement that explains the meaning of a word or phrase. It provides clarity and helps avoid misunderstandings. For example, when discussing ‘sustainability’, a precise definition would be ‘the ability to meet current needs without compromising future generations’. This definition captures the essence of the term and allows for a more focused discussion.

Here are some common mistakes people make when defining terms:

  • Using vague language: Terms like ‘good’ or ‘bad’ can be subjective. Instead, use specific adjectives that convey your meaning clearly.
  • Assuming prior knowledge: Avoid assuming that everyone knows what a term means. Always provide a definition, especially for complex concepts.
  • Overly complex definitions: Keep definitions simple and straightforward. Complicated language can confuse rather than clarify.

Here are some tips for defining terms effectively:

  • Use examples to illustrate your definition. For instance, when defining ‘biodiversity’, you might say it refers to ‘the variety of life in a particular habitat, such as forests, oceans, or deserts’.
  • Be concise. A good definition should be brief yet comprehensive enough to cover the essential aspects of the term.
  • Consider your audience. Tailor your definitions to the knowledge level of your audience to enhance understanding.

To practice defining terms, try the following activities:

  • Choose a complex term related to your field of study and write a clear definition for it.
  • Discuss a topic with a partner and take turns defining key terms to ensure mutual understanding.
  • Engage in group discussions where you focus on defining terms before diving into deeper analysis.

What is the importance of defining terms in communication?

Defining terms is crucial because it ensures that all participants in a conversation understand the same concepts, reducing misunderstandings.

How can I define a term effectively?

To define a term effectively, use clear and concise language, provide examples, and tailor your definition to your audience’s knowledge level.

What are some common mistakes when defining terms?

Common mistakes include using vague language, assuming prior knowledge, and providing overly complex definitions.

Why is it important to avoid vague definitions?

Vague definitions can lead to confusion and misinterpretation, making it difficult for others to understand your point.

How can examples help in defining terms?

Examples provide context and illustrate the meaning of a term, making it easier for others to grasp the concept.

What should I do if I am unsure how to define a term?

If unsure, research the term, consult reliable sources, and consider how it is used in context to craft a clear definition.

How does defining terms contribute to effective teamwork?

Defining terms clearly helps ensure that all team members have the same understanding, which is essential for collaboration and achieving common goals.

What is a good strategy for defining terms in a presentation?

A good strategy is to define key terms at the beginning of your presentation to ensure everyone is on the same page.
